North Island College’s print studios have facilities for printmakers to work in an extensive range of printing techniques across different media. NIC print studios have equipment for screen print, etching, drypoint, collagraph, monoprint, photopolymer, and relief (lino, wood, etc).

Etching Studio
CVPA members practice both traditional and contemporary etching processes.

The studio is equipped with:

  • Charles Brand press (30″ x 44″).
  • Shin Nihon Zokei press (27″ x 44″).
  • 2 small multipurpose small presses.
  • Hot plate.
  • Ferric Chloride dip tank.
  • Air brush.
  • Paper water bath (30″ X 44″).
  • Rollers, brayers, and small tools.

Screen Print Studio
The screen print studio is also available for CVPA Studio Access Members.

Equipment for screen printing includes:

  • Eagle/PAPI Vacuum Frame and OLEC UV Lamp.
  • Two (2) non-vacuum hinged screen stations.
  • Two (2) vacuum hinged screen stations.
  • Jaguar airlift parallel press.
  • Blackout and emulsion screen coating room.
  • Large wash out sink.
  • Print drying racks.
  • Squeegees.
  • Large light table.
